Zanger Bob (born April 28, 1996 in Schiedam, Netherlands) is a Dutch pop singer. Zanger means 'singer' in Dutch. His first CD, released in April 2004, is entitled "Een jongen van de straat" (A boy of the street). His other releases include "Dansen", "Als De Zon weer Gaat Schijnen" (When the sun shines again), and "Laat het Sneeuwen".
